2023 Subscriptions P McDonald Posted February 14, 2015 Author 2023 Subscriptions Report Share Posted February 14, 2015 Off the page bogs bunch today. Hit west ferry with 45 riders and it was through and off at summer pace. Slowed a bit through Greenock etc then pretty full on round the cloch and up the Inverkip drag. Unfortunately a crash under the railway bridge with most of bunch continuing to Largs after a few minutes and a small group including me and Colin riding in after checking out Alex was ok. Charlie and Andy rolled into Largs after Chas puncturing at Langbank as the madness started. A gritty 2 up to Largs by all accounts. Usual habble up the Barrhead road with pace quite high up the Kilwinning drag. Chapeau Colin making it to the end in a bunch of about 12 remaining gubbed riders. The cunning plan was compromised with Alex crash, Alan illness and Iain I think succumbing to the pace on the Kilwinning drag. Can't say for sure as I was unable to look back after about the first km of the westferry! Salvaged 3rd for the team but felt guilty as I had not contributed fully to habble. Youse may have noted a bit of aggro in the bunch today, pretty normal when you ride the first 30 miles at about 23mph. Don't be put off. Â Huge bunch (probably the biggest this winter) and a fast pace from the start, unfortunately had a mudguard malfunction in Gourock so tough chase to Largs manage to arrive before everyone leaves again then its through and off to Ardrossan, mudguard starting to rub again by this stage. Up the Kilwinning drag was starting to struggle a bit anyway and the mudguard was doing my head in so attempt to fix it while riding and end up causing it to jam. Oh well, i'd probably have been pumped off the back anyway, at least i wasnt on my own for the long road home. Paul, Colin and Charlie were still looking strong at this point im not sure if there were any other wheelers left, maybe a couple. Â Anyway to sum up definitely would not recommend the topeak defender iglow guard. It works fine on a smooth road but not up to Scottish roads - straight back to the shop with it later today.
